2. 8 ways to solve kitten meows

1.Meet basic physiological needs

Make sure the kitten has enough food, water and a comfortable resting environment. Kittens need small and frequent meals, and it is recommended to feed them 4-6 times a day.

2.provide a sense of security

You can prepare a warm cat nest for the kitten, put in clothes with the owner's scent, or use pheromone spray to relieve anxiety.

3.Appropriate companionship and play

Spending 15-30 minutes a day interacting with kittens and using toys such as cat teasers to consume their energy can help reduce nighttime meowing.

4.Establish a regular routine

Set feeding, playing and sleeping times to help kittens establish their biological clock and reduce disorderly barking.

5.environmental enrichment

Provide cat climbing frames, toys, etc. so that kittens can entertain themselves when they are alone. Consider using automatic toys.

6.Progressive Independence Training

Start with a short separation and gradually extend the time alone to allow the kitten to adapt to being without its owner.

7.health check

If you continue to scream after other reasons have been ruled out, you should seek medical attention promptly to check whether you have any health problems.

8.Avoid wrong responses

Do not respond to barking with punishment or an immediate response, which will reinforce bad behavior.

5. Things to note

1. Kitten 2-6 months old is a critical period for behavioral development and requires patient guidance.

2. If there is no improvement after taking multiple measures for a week, it is recommended to consult a professional veterinarian or behaviorist.

3. Certain breeds of cats (such as Siamese cats) are naturally more vocal and require more tolerance and training.

4. Neutering surgery may reduce some of the sounds caused by hormones, but it needs to be done at the right age.

Remember, kittens’ meowing is their natural way of expressing their needs. Through understanding needs, patient guidance and scientific training, most kittens can gradually reduce unnecessary meowing. The key is to identify the specific causes and address the problem in a targeted manner, rather than simply stopping it.
